FAQs

When to pump? Most homes need pumping every 3-5 years, but appliance load and drain field health change the schedule. We measure sludge to set a custom timeline.

Red flags? Odors, wet spots, and alarm beeps all signal action time.

Can you find my tank? We use camera and flushable beacons to mark your tank and save locations for the next visit.

Homeowner Checklist

Between visits, use this practical checklist to keep your Ogden Dunes, Indiana septic system steady: space laundry loads, scrape plates, limit bleach, note odors, and walk the yard. If you notice shifts, call us before minimal signs become messy problems.

Seasonally, glance at alarms, wipe effluent filters if accessible, and confirm downspouts point away from the field. Keep records so future service stays faster. We send a custom checklist for your household on request.

Ogden Dunes is a town in Portage Township, Porter County, in the U.S. state of Indiana. It is located on the shore of Lake Michigan, within Indiana Dunes National Park and nearly surrounded by the city of Portage. The population was 1,110 at the 2010 census. It is named for multi-millionaire Francis A. Ogden, who owned the land there before his death in 1914. His main interest in the land where the dunes are was the sand which could be scooped up and sold, with more sand being replenished naturally over time.
